Sohum Upwas Bhajani is a traditional Maharashtrian flour blend commonly used during fasting days (upwas). It’s a versatile mixture that forms the base for various delicious dishes. The primary ingredients in Upwas Bhajani include Vari (Samo Rice), Shingada (Water Chestnut), and Sabudana (Tapioca Pearls). This flour blend is not only suitable for fasting but can also be enjoyed as a wholesome breakfast or snack on regular days. It’s often used to prepare Upvasache Dosa, a savory pancake, and Upavas Thalipeeth, a flavorful flatbread.
